Career Path
Career Roles in Fine Art Black and White Photography
- Fine Art Photographer: Specializes in capturing artistic images for exhibitions and galleries; crucial for those looking to showcase creativity in black and white photography.
- Commercial Photographer: Focuses on photography for commercial purposes, including advertising and marketing, where black and white images can enhance product presentation.
- Photojournalist: Combines storytelling with photography, often utilizing black and white to convey emotion and depth in newsworthy subjects.
- Art Director: Oversees visual aspects of projects, ensuring that black and white photography aligns with the overall artistic vision of campaigns or publications.
- Gallery Curator: Manages art collections and exhibitions, often selecting black and white photography to evoke specific themes or emotions in viewers.
